Crockpot Green Beans with Bacon

Quick and easy slow cooker side dish that is perfect for the holidays!
Prep Time15 minutes
Cook Time2 hours
Total Time2 hours 15 minutes
Course: Side Dish
Cuisine: American
Servings: 12 servings
Calories: 261kcal
Author: Julie Evink

Ingredients

  • 3 packages frozen French style green beans (16 oz each), thawed
  • 1/2 cup brown sugar packed
  • 1/2 cup butter melted
  • teaspoons garlic salt
  • 1 teaspoon reduced sodium soy sauce
  • 12 ounces bacon cooked and crumbled

Instructions

  • Add green beans to a 5 quart slow cooker.
  • Mix brown sugar, melted butter, garlic salt and reduced sodium soy sauce in small bowl. Pour over beans and mix until combined. Stir in bacon.
  • Cover and cook on low for 2-3 hours or until heated through.

Notes

Fridge: Store leftover green beans in an airtight container for up to 4 days.
Freezer: Do not freeze leftovers of this dish, they will not have a very nice texture once reheated again.
To reheat leftover green beans with bacon, use the stove top or microwave until heated through.
